An exciting opportunity has arisen at The Meadows for a SEND Higher Level Teaching Assistant. We are seeking a highly skilled, motivated and experienced person to join us.
The successful applicant will have a number of responsibilities including planning and delivering lessons across key stages 3 - 5. Relationships with staff, students and parents are important and the successful applicant will need to utilise a range of engagement strategies.

The Meadows School is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people/vulnerable adults and expect all staff/volunteers to share this commitment.
All applicants will be subject to a rigorous, en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check and all references obtained will be checked for authenticity and accuracy.
This post is exempt from the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 and is eligible for an enhanced DBS check including a Children’s Barring List Check. If you are barred from working with children you are breaking the law if you apply for this post.
This post is covered by Part 7 of the Immigration Act (2016) and therefore the ability to speak fluent and spoken English is an essential requirement for this role.

Hours: 32.5 hours, Term Time plus 1 week
Grade: Grade E, SCP 18-25, £31,537 – £36,363 (Actual Salary £24,824 – £29,483 p.a.) + SEN Allowance
Location: The Meadows School, Dudley Road East, Oldbury, B69 3BU/Connor Road, West Bromwich, B71 3DJ. This position may be based at either of the sites.
